Another contender might be a Specialized Sirrus Pro
http://www.specialized.com/bc/SBCBkM...keTab=techspec
It uses several of the same components: Shimano 105 group, Avid brakes, FSA Gossamer triple crank, a carbon fork, etc. A bit wider tires at 700x28 and comes with a 4-position stem.
Either the Kona or the Specialized would make for one mean, fast "casual rider" that might blow some minds with its upright riding position, wide seat, and swept back handlebars.
